Registriert seit: 21.02.2017
Version(en): 2010
Danke,
Peters Version funktioniert am Beispiel.. Die ZÄHLENWENNS funktion gibt den Wert 1 als Ergebnis. Würde es mal auf das ganze Konstrukt anwenden und melde mich wieder, wenn was nicht passt.
Gruß
Registriert seit: 10.04.2014
Version(en): Office 2019
Hallo Dieter ich auch (59.0.2)... Egal. Aber dein Ergebnis kann ich nicht reproduzieren...
Gruß Jörg
ich muss mich erst wieder ganz langsam heran robben. Also bitte ich um Nachsicht
"Wer immer tut, was er schon kann, bleibt immer das, was er schon ist." - Henry Ford
Registriert seit: 13.04.2014
Version(en): 365, 2019
Hallo Dieter63,
gesucht wird der Wert aus der ersten Spalte, der zu den beiden Werten gehört. Also taugt Deine Formel dazu überhaupt nicht!
Wenn die Kombination nur einmal vorkommt helfen die Formeln von Peter und Jörg
Ansonsten, besonders wenn es die Kombinationen mehrfach gibt, auch das
Code:
=SUMMEWENNS(A:A;B:B;3150;C:C;3137)
=SUMMENPRODUKT((B1:B100=3150)*(C1:C100=3137);A1:A100)
Gruß
Edgar
Meine Antworten sind freiwillig und ohne Gewähr!
Über Rückmeldungen würde ich mich freuen.
Registriert seit: 10.04.2014
Version(en): Office 2019
10.04.2018, 12:26
(Dieser Beitrag wurde zuletzt bearbeitet: 10.04.2018, 12:26 von Jockel.)
Hi Edgar, man könnte auch AGGREGAT() nehmen oder die wohl kürzeste DBAUSZUG() es gibt viele Wege....
Arbeitsblatt mit dem Namen 'Tabelle2' |
| A | B | C | D | E |
1 | Anzahl | von | an | von | an |
2 | 5 | 3150 | 3137 | 3150 | 3137 |
3 | 1 | 3206 | 3137 | | |
4 | 2 | 3274 | 3137 | | 5 |
5 | 1 | 3570 | 3137 | | 5 |
6 | 1 | 3607 | 3137 | | 5 |
7 | 4 | 3742 | 3137 | | 5 |
8 | 2 | 9260 | 3137 | | 5 |
9 | 2 | 3137 | 3150 | | 5 |
10 | 1 | 3274 | 3150 | | 5 |
11 | 1 | 3570 | 3150 | | |
12 | 1 | 3607 | 3150 | | |
13 | 2 | 3137 | 3206 | | |
14 | 1 | 3607 | 3206 | | |
15 | 2 | 9260 | 3206 | | |
Zelle | Formel |
E4 | =DBAUSZUG(A1:C15;1;D1:E2) |
E5 | =VERWEIS(2;1/(B1:B99&C1:C99=D2&E2);A:A) |
E6 | =INDEX(A2:A15;VERGLEICH(D2&"*"&E2;INDEX(B2:B15&"*"&C2:C15;0);0)) |
E7 | =SUMMEWENNS(A:A;B:B;D2;C:C;E2) |
E8 | =SUMMENPRODUKT((B1:B100=3150)*(C1:C100=3137);A1:A100) |
E9 | =SUMME(INDEX(A2:A15;VERGLEICH(D2&"*"&E2;INDEX(B2:B15&"*"&C2:C15;0);0))) |
E10 | =AGGREGAT(15;6;A2:A15/(B2:B15=D2)/(C2:C15=E2);1) |
Verwendete Systemkomponenten: [Windows (32-bit) NT :.00] MS Excel 2013 |
Diese Tabelle wurde mit Tab2Html (v2.6.0) erstellt. ©Gerd alias Bamberg |
Gruß Jörg
ich muss mich erst wieder ganz langsam heran robben. Also bitte ich um Nachsicht
"Wer immer tut, was er schon kann, bleibt immer das, was er schon ist." - Henry Ford
Registriert seit: 21.02.2017
Version(en): 2010
=SUMMENPRODUKT((B1:B100=3150)*(C1:C100=3137);A1:A100)
Damit hats super geklappt. Danke, Thema erst mal erledigt... bitte noch nicht schließen. Muss das Ergebnis jetzt noch anderweitig portieren.
Registriert seit: 21.02.2017
Version(en): 2010
10.04.2018, 13:30
(Dieser Beitrag wurde zuletzt bearbeitet: 10.04.2018, 14:18 von Kuwer.
Bearbeitungsgrund: externe Links entfernt
)
Hallo noch mal...
Um mal zu prüfen, ob alles wirklich reibungslos läuft, habe ich mir mal probehalber diese MATRIX erstellt:
Externer Link entfernt
Wenn in der 1. Zeile nun die Ziele stehen (AN) und in der 2. Spalte die Abgänge (AB) hätte ich noch folgende Aufgabe: In weiteren Datein soll nun folgendes Auftauchen
Datei 3274:
1 Transfer von 3137
1 Transfer von 3150
Nächste Datei 3570:
1 Transfer von 3150
Nächste Datei 3206
1 Transfers von 3607
2 Transfers von 3137
2 Transfers von 9260
usw... usw...
Dabei kommt es mir nicht auf das Wort Transfer in dem Ergebnis der Formel an, sondern auf die MENGE und den URSPRUNG. Alles was 0 ist, soll gar nicht berücksichtigt werden und jeder TRANSFER soll in eine Zeile (mit 2 Zellen, 1. Zelle Menge, 2. Zelle Ursprung).
Danke schon mal...
Registriert seit: 10.04.2014
Version(en): Office 2019
Hallo, schönes Bild... Du kannst dich wirklich bedanken, wenn das eine(r) nachbaut...
Gruß Jörg
ich muss mich erst wieder ganz langsam heran robben. Also bitte ich um Nachsicht
"Wer immer tut, was er schon kann, bleibt immer das, was er schon ist." - Henry Ford
Registriert seit: 21.02.2017
Version(en): 2010
Danke... die Daten für das letzte Vorhaben müssen natürlich nicht aus der MATRIX kommen, sondern dürfen auch gerne auch der Ursprünglichen Liste bezogen werden. Falls es das leichter macht.
Wenn du mir ein paar Tips gibst, mit welchen Funktionen ich arbeiten kann, dann würde ich mich auch erst mal selber belesen, bevor hier jemand Viel Zeit investiert.
Gruß
Registriert seit: 12.04.2014
Version(en): Office 365
Hallo,
Zitat:schönes Bild...
da siehst du mir als ich.
Gruß
Peter
Registriert seit: 10.04.2014
Version(en): Office 2019
(10.04.2018, 13:50)Peter schrieb: Hallo,
da siehst du mir als ich.
Hallo Peter, ich finde das Bild hier --->
http://www.clever-excel-forum.de/thread-...#pid116392 in der Tat schön
Gruß Jörg
ich muss mich erst wieder ganz langsam heran robben. Also bitte ich um Nachsicht
"Wer immer tut, was er schon kann, bleibt immer das, was er schon ist." - Henry Ford